Output 81dafdfdb6b8e74935d46efd4da17751dd68374d64b352f71d790c13c8e6204a:0

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c8ac33becf251305880e8de9b7994a223d7d833 OP_EQUALVERIFY OP_CHECKSIG
address
13bv9mYeNpcvr2DYZZujkvCMTuBAE3H4Kp
transaction
81dafdfdb6b8e74935d46efd4da17751dd68374d64b352f71d790c13c8e6204a
spent
true